Correct and Conceal, Mist Spritz & Oil Eliminator & Skin Hydrator



Correct and Conceal Concealer with Golden Jojoba, Levomenol, Allantioin, Pro Vitamin B5 2.5g nt wt



Yes! It is grainy
                               
when smudged

                                    
Correct and Conceal has only 1 shade, yes it can hide imperfections. If you want to brighten up your eyes and you want to get rid of dark circles, this is a  good product to try on because of its lighter shade. I don't know why it has a grainy substance, but still good I well keep on using it anyway.

Mist Spritz with Anti-Oxidant (Green Tea), Anti-Aging (White Teal), Anti-Bacterial (Rooibos Tea) 30 ml




Mist Spritz is a Make up Setting Face Mist,  I don't really use this one because I get oily face when I'm outdoors. This is good to use if you are always at air-conditioned room or buildings. By the way, spray this after putting make up and spray away from your face and don't forget to close your eyes.

Now to my favorite....Oil Eliminator & Skin Hydrator with Pearl Powder- Primer & Finishing Veil 3g nt wt




When applied

I really, really, really love this Oil Eliminator! I kept on looking for a good powder for my oily face, so glad I found the one for me. I tried Mac Blot Pressed Powder in Medium but does not work for me. The jar is handy.  As you can see in the photo above its a white powder so its better to use a powder brush rather than its puff, for even application and you don't want to end up looking like a Geisha. True, after applying this Oil Eliminator, no retouch the whole day, my face is not oily, NO SHINE!

*Downside------its hard to open my ghaadd! (natanggal nga nail polish ko! haissh) and every time I open it.. it leaves a mess (see 3rd pic above) but just a little anyways doesn't matter since I can use it (sayang naman he-he-he). 
*Good thing Krave change the packaging now it's available in container, much easier to open!

Hi Ladies as promised I will be reviewing on a UK Brand Lip and Cheek Tint.



Lip and Cheek tint is what I really use when sometimes I’m in a hurry or lazy putting a make up, to me it’s perfect ‘cause it's less time consuming and gives me a natural look.  So I searched of good product to try on, and I found this  Mememe Lip and Cheek Tint in PussyCat at Make Up Hub By Naturele Collezione. I think I waited for almost a month cause when  the day I ordered it's already out of stock and Ms. Sarah had just ordered for another batch (she has stocks now). 



 It comes in a nail polish like jar and the applicator also like the ones in nail polish brush to have that nice strokes.  It contains 12ml of a product, made in England as well.

Instructions:

Apply 2-3 strokes to cheeks or lips for a truly gorgeous tint.
(but still you can add more strokes if you wish to have more vibrant color).



                   I swatched the product on my hand...just look how gorgeous it is! I love it.




after 30 minutes this is how it looked like


I also apply it on my cheek and lips:




 I applied 6 strokes on both of my cheeks hehehe what do you think? is it too much? 2-3  strokes can't satisfy me. I just fill in my eyebrows here and Pussycat lip and cheek tint, because I want to show you guys how it looks wearing it alone.

I use sponge rather than my fingers to avoid stains.











But of course, what is called to be a make up junkie if you will not be using any make up so I tried it also. This time I use Missha Perfect Coverage BB Cream #23 and Urban Decay Naked Palette and a Lipgloss!



Pros: It leaves a very good tint and long lasting
        Cheaper than Benefit Benetint, its AFFORDABLE.
        I love how it gives me a rosy baby like cheeks.
        Handy, can fit to my pouch.

Cons: I don't like the smell (smells like old rose with alcohol).
          I have to close the cap very tight 'cause if not it will spill out and leave stains everywhere
          Not good when applied to my lips given that I don't like how it smells plus the more you put the product it turned into a maroon color.


Will I buy it again?

Yes! this is my favorite cheek tint so far and I will continue to use it and buy if I already run out.
